about olive counseling studio

Olive Counseling Studio is a space for thoughtful, insight-driven work.

We specialize in working with individuals impacted by dysfunctional relationships, codependency and a loved one’s addiction, helping them move out of reactive patterns and into a more grounded, intentional way of functioning.

This work goes beyond surface-level coping.
It focuses on understanding what’s underneath—and creating meaningful, lasting change.

our philosophy

We don’t focus on managing symptoms without understanding them.

We focus on identifying patterns, understanding where they come from, and changing how they show up in your life.

This perspective is shaped by both clinical expertise and firsthand understanding of how addiction impacts relationships.

Our work is rooted in:

-Emotional awareness and regulation
-Trauma-informed care
-Cognitive and behavioral restructuring
-Relational and attachment-based insight

Not surface-level coping. Sustainable change.

who we work with

We work with individuals impacted by a loved one’s addiction—who are ready for more than surface-level change.

You may recognize yourself here if you are:

  • Holding everything together—
    while feeling overwhelmed internally

  • Thinking about someone else’s behavior
    more than your own needs

  • Struggling with boundaries, guilt,
    or a sense of responsibility for things you cannot control

  • Over-functioning, overthinking,
    or emotionally exhausted

  • Trying to make sense of dynamics
    that feel confusing or unpredictable

Over time, this can lead to losing connection with yourself.
